Pay-Harmonisation and Payroll-Confidence Leader mandate in Lagos, Nigeria · Telecom Field Services

A telecom field-services group needs a fifteen-month executive after three acquisitions created conflicting pay elements, unexplained deductions and a failed consolidated payroll that prompted workforce protests.

The mandate

Three acquired field-service companies pay technicians through different base grades, call-out allowances, travel rules, attendance bonuses and equipment deductions. The first consolidated payroll omitted some overtime and applied deductions without traceable employee consent, prompting depot protests and customer maintenance delays. The integration reward director was removed after aggregate reconciliation was presented as proof of accurate individual pay.

The interim must take onsite Lagos control within seven days and lead fifteen months through payment correction, evidence-based harmonisation and three trusted payroll cycles. Search for a permanent integration reward leader begins after employee-level pay reconciles and transition principles are approved, expected in month eight. The successor will lead one payroll cycle and one field-workforce pay forum during six weeks of overlap.

Handover requires a verified employee and pay-element population, entitlement and deduction evidence, time and call-out interfaces, correction and complaint cases, harmonisation principles, protected treatments, cost and employee impact, payroll controls and manager communication. Three cycles must meet person-level tolerance. The successor inherits disputed cases, local promises, vendor defects, unharmonised elements, union questions and transition commitments.

The interim may pause unsupported deductions, authorise validated correction, require manager attestation, direct reward and payroll resources and commit up to NGN 18 billion within approved remediation and transition funding. Collective terms, individual discipline, legal interpretation, base-pay changes above policy, vendor replacement and organisation redesign require authorised leaders. Field operations retain service scheduling and safety authority.

Payroll fraud investigation, accounting-ledger transformation, customer contract decisions, network operations and workforce design beyond acquired field services remain outside scope. The seat owns employee pay evidence, correction, harmonisation governance, complaint resolution, manager capability, payroll confidence and succession. It cannot restore trust through unexplained lump sums or fund harmonisation by concealing adverse employee impact.

Why this seat is open

A failed consolidated payroll and inaccurate aggregate assurance triggered workforce protest and leadership removal. Acquired teams defend different promises while field technicians need understandable individual outcomes. Temporary reward authority can correct pay, agree transition and prove three live cycles before permanent leadership inherits the function.
